Term | Definition |
Decomposers | Organisms that break down wastes and dead organisms and return the raw materials to the environment. |
Photosynthesis | The process in which green plants make food. |
Producers | An organism that can make its own food. |
Consumers | An organism that obtains energy by feeding on other organisms. |
Herbivores | Consumers that eat only plants. |
Scavengers | A carnivore that feeds on the bodies of dead organisms. |
Energy pyramid | A diagram showing the amount of energy that moves from one feeding level to another in a food web. |
Food chain | A series of events in which one organism eats another and obtains energy. |
Omnivore | A consumer that eats plants and animals. |
Food web | Consists of many overlapping food chains in an ecosystem. |
Carnivore | Consumers that eat only animals. |
